Compaq TurboDAT AutoLoaders combine the 4/16-GB TurboDAT Drive technology with 12-tape magazines to automatically store large volumes of data for the optimum in unattended, fully automated data backups. The drive ships with only a 4-tape cartridge, to get the full possible capacity you need this 12-tape cartridge. This cartridge gives you incredible capacity; without compression: 48 GB, based on a typical 2: 1 compression ratio: 96 GB. The theoretical maximum based on a 4: 1 compression ratio is 192 GB. This does not include any DAT tapes.
